High Hardness Saw Blade

High hardness tungsten steel circular saw blades have excellent wear resistance, which allows them to maintain the stability of the blade in long-term cutting applications. The heat resistance is also better than that of HSS circular saw blades. It also has high stability in high temperature cutting conditions.

Basically, circular saw blades are customized series and must meet the following conditions:
1. The material
2. Outside diameter (OD)
3. Inside Diameter (ID)
4. Thickness
5. Number of teeth
6. Tooth type (flat tooth or plover)
7. Workpiece material

Only the above can be confirmed in detail to meet requirements.
